WebApr 2, 2024 · If r < negative critical value or r > positive critical value, then r is significant. Since r = 0.801 and 0.801 > 0.632, r is significant and the line may be used for prediction. If you view this example on a number line, it will help you. Figure 12.5.1. r is not significant between − 0.632 and + 0.632. r = 0.801 > + 0.632.
WebAug 2, 2024 · Pearson’s r. The Pearson’s product-moment correlation coefficient, also known as Pearson’s r, describes the linear relationship between two quantitative variables.
